Honolulu Country Club


The 18-hole Honolulu Country Club in Honolulu, HI is a private golf course that opened in 1977. Designed by Francis Duane, Honolulu Country Club measures 6552 yards from the longest tees and has a slope rating of 129 and a 73 USGA rating. The course features 3 sets of tees for different skill levels. The greens are paspalum and the fairways are bermuda grass.
